The Advantages Of Using Waterfed Poles For Window Cleaning

When it comes to cleaning windows, traditional methods such as using squeegees and ladders can be time-consuming, tiring, and even dangerous. However, with advancements in technology, there is now a more efficient and safer way to clean windows – using waterfed poles. This innovative tool has revolutionized the window cleaning industry, making the process quicker, more effective, and much safer for workers. In this article, we will discuss the advantages of using waterfed poles for window cleaning.

waterfed poles, also known as water-fed poles or water-fed poles, are essentially extendable poles that come equipped with a brush head and a water supply system. The brush head is used to scrub the windows, while the water supply system delivers purified water to the brush, allowing for thorough cleaning without the need for detergents or chemicals. This method not only provides a streak-free finish but also eliminates the need for workers to climb ladders or use lifts to reach high windows.

One of the main advantages of using waterfed poles for window cleaning is that they allow for increased efficiency. Traditional methods require workers to move their equipment and climb up and down ladders to reach different parts of the window. This can be time-consuming and physically demanding. With waterfed poles, however, workers can easily adjust the length of the pole to reach higher windows without having to constantly reposition themselves. This saves time and energy and allows for a faster and more thorough cleaning process.

In addition to efficiency, waterfed poles also provide a safer working environment for window cleaners. Working at heights, especially on ladders or lifts, can be incredibly dangerous. Accidents can happen, leading to serious injuries or even fatalities. By utilizing waterfed poles, workers can stay safely on the ground while still being able to reach high windows. This significantly reduces the risk of falls and other accidents, making it a much safer option for both workers and property owners.

Furthermore, waterfed poles offer a more environmentally friendly way to clean windows. Traditional cleaning methods often involve the use of chemical detergents that can be harmful to the environment. The use of purified water in waterfed poles eliminates the need for these harmful chemicals, making it a more sustainable and eco-friendly option. Additionally, the use of purified water ensures that windows are left spotless and streak-free, without the need for additional cleaning agents.

Another advantage of waterfed poles is that they can be used on a variety of surfaces, not just windows. The brush heads are gentle yet effective, making them suitable for cleaning conservatories, solar panels, and even building facades. This versatility makes waterfed poles a valuable tool for professional window cleaners who need to tackle a range of cleaning tasks efficiently.
